Dry Performance Overview

Dry Braking (M)

Dry braking in meters (Lower is better)

Key Insight: The best performer was Pirelli P Zero Trofeo R with a result of 34.1 M. The difference between best and worst was 7.1%.

Dry Handling (Km/H)

Dry Handling Average Speed (Higher is better)

Key Insight: The best performer was Pirelli P Zero Trofeo R with a result of 119.1 Km/H. The difference between best and worst was 3.7%.

Wet Performance Overview

Wet Braking (M)

Wet braking in meters (Lower is better)

Key Insight: The best performer was Michelin Pilot Sport Cup 2 with a result of 34 M. The difference between best and worst was 12.1%.

Wet Handling (Km/H)

Wet Handling Average Speed (Higher is better)

Key Insight: The best performer was Pirelli P Zero Trofeo R with a result of 79.5 Km/H. The difference between best and worst was 7.3%.

Straight Aqua (Km/H)

Float Speed in Km/H (Higher is better)

Key Insight: The best performer was Michelin Pilot Sport Cup 2 with a result of 69.1 Km/H. The difference between best and worst was 20.5%.
